Onboarding: RS Testing - Production Parallel Testing (PPT)

Purpose: Validating production-equivalent reporting in the KOR UAT environment.

What is Tested:

  • Running the Client’s current production data flow to KOR’s UAT environment as if it were live production reporting.
  • Daily reconciliations between the Client’s current production reporting and KOR UAT submissions.
  • Pulling reports and executing controls in the same manner as production to confirm that corrections are accurately reflected and reconciled.
  • This stage is when the Client’s operations team assumes responsibility for managing and resolving issues, ensuring they are fully prepared to handle production processes at go-live.

Notes:

  • Some differences may occur if the Client is switching trade repositories, if there are regulatory changes, or if known reporting issues exist.
  • Cannot be completed until backload testing has been finished.

Objective:

  • Confirm that no unexpected discrepancies occur.
  • Ensure that reporting output is consistent with current production reporting.

What KOR Does

    • Monitors all submissions during the testing phase.
  • Provides assistance and training to the Client as needed

What the Client Does

  • Operates as if live in production, following standard production procedures.
  • Actively manages reprocessing activities and implements any configuration or value mapping updates, with KOR providing oversight and guidance.
  • Pulls reports and applies controls in the same manner as would be done in production.

Estimated Duration:

  • Based on Client preference.
  • Typically 1 to 4 weeks.
